While there seems to be a lot of bible passages that make the gospel seem to have been intended for God's elected ones, how would we know we're one of those before we stand before God's judgement?
I'm thinking of all those wacky cult types who made news doing bad in Jesus name. They thought they were saved.
Fruit of the Spirit (Galatians 5:22-23) is evidence of being saved from the wrath of God. "Every good tree bears good fruit, but the bad tree bears bad fruit. A good tree cannot produce bad fruit, nor can a bad tree produce good fruit" (Jesus Christ, Matthew 7:17-18).
